WALTER HAGEMANN FAMILY

Walter Elmer Hagemann was born October 27, 1920 in Naperville, the son of Frank Sr. and Ella Hagemann. He married Bonnie Evelyn Campbell of Danville, Illinois on November 23, 1944. They were blessed with two daughters, Constance Louise and Jennifer Lynn. Connie is married to Steve Pattermann and has two children, Vikki Highland and Andrew Highland.

Walt and Bonnie moved to the Hagemann farm when his parents moved to town. They are members of the Wesley Methodist Church. He is also a member of the Loyal Order of Moose #1290 and is Vice President of the board of directors of the DuPage County Farm Bureau, and is a member of the board of directors of the DuPage County Fair Association. 
In 1977 Walt retired from farming and sold his farm machinery at a public auction. He then went to work at Agrinetics in Naperville and he and Bonnie purchased their home overlooking the DuPage River on Riverview Drive , and moved to town.
The farm on Plank Road was sold and is now the Colony subdivision. At the top of the hill a street called Hagemann Court, will occupy the sight where the house and farm buildings once stood.

The five Hagemann brothers, their wives, children and grandchildren have fond memories of the Hagemann farm on Plank Road.
